Paul Pogba has said he is looking forward to playing in the Manchester derby on Wednesday, and that it is crucial for Manchester United to secure Champions League football next season.
Last year Pogba scored twice in the derby at the Etihad to delay City’s Premier League title charge and thinks this year’s game is even more important.
City need to win Wednesday’s game at Old Trafford to keep pace with Liverpool in the hunt to win this year’s title and United must win to stop the rot after a week that saw them crash out of the Champions League to Barcelona and suffer an embarrassing 4-0 loss to Everton.
